BJP will reject 'Indo-US Nuclear accord': Dattatreya

Hyderabad, Mar 2: Former Union minister and BJP Andhra PradeshPresident Bandaru Dattatreya today said his party would reject theIndo-US nuclear agreement, which was approved in Parliament, if it cameto power at the Centre.

Speaking at a national seminar on 'Indo-US Nuclear Agreement,'organised by the department of History in Hyderabad Central Universityhere, Mr Dattatreya said ''we would not succumb to America's power. TheBJP would scrap the agreement with the support of its NDA partnersimmediately after it comes to power.'' Alleging that Prime MinisterManmohan Singh's statements in Parliament, during the debate on theagreement, would not serve the interests of the country in developingthe nuclear technology for defence purpose, he said the UPA had''mortgaged our security'' to the US.

The BJP leader pointed out that the Centre had ignored thescientists while preparing the nuclear agreement draft and it was beingprepared by the bureaucrats, who were not aware of the requirements ofnuclear energy in the country.
